Nearly every antipsychotic since the 1950s has blocked dopamine. A muscarinic drug works a completely different way.
For over 70 years, almost every antipsychotic has worked the same fundamental way, by blocking the brain’s dopamine D2 receptors. That approach helps many people, but it often does little for the “negative” symptoms (like flattened emotion and social withdrawal) and cognitive problems that most shape day-to-day life, and it can bring heavy side effects. This review charts a genuine turning point. In 2024, the FDA approved KarXT, a first-in-class drug that skips dopamine entirely and instead activates muscarinic acetylcholine receptors (specifically the M1 and M4 subtypes), the first non-D2 antipsychotic mechanism in more than seven decades. Late-stage (Phase III) trials show it improves both positive and negative symptom domains, with a favorable metabolic profile: no clinically meaningful weight gain or blood-sugar disruption, unlike many older drugs. Early hints suggest possible cognitive benefits for those who start with impairment, though that needs confirmation, and long-term safety data are still limited. The review also covers a second experimental route, glutamate-targeting drugs like GlyT1 inhibitors, but there the trial results have been inconsistent, leaving that path uncertain. The big picture: muscarinic drugs are the first proven alternative to the dopamine playbook, opening a real new direction for a disorder where progress has been painfully slow.
